RCSERT B ROiENS EDWARDO YOUNGI:2 October 23, 1981 John Clewett, Esquire 1324 North Capitol Street Washington, D.C. 20006

Dear John:

I wish to express my dissatisfaction with the failure of you and the Aamodts to furnish to us and the NRC Staff your follow-on discovery requests on the date agreed to by the parties >

and established by order of the Special Master despite every effort at cooperation on our part.' These discovery requests were due in hand by the close of business Thursday, October 22.

Instead they did not arrive at the Greyhound bus station in Washington until late in the morning of Friday, October 23.

The chronology of events leading up to this unsatis-factory conclusion was as follows:

1. Mrs. Aamodt called me late Wednesday afternoon to say that she had been unable to complete the discovery requests in time to send them by express mail on Wednesday and asked if -D303 3

we would be willing both to pick up our set and to pick up and /

deliver the NRC set of requests if they were put on Greyhound f/O bus to Washington. She indicated that we could expect them to arrive in Washington around noon on Thursday. I promptly agreed to her request.

John Clewett, Esquire October 23, 1981 Page Two

2. Around 11:00 o' clock on Thursday I had occasion to l call you at the Aamodts' homa in Coatesville on a different l matter. At that time I learned--but only because I asked--that i the discovery requests had not yet been taken to the bus station.  !
3. Early Thursday afternoon you called me at or en-route to the bus station in Delaware to say that you and the Aamodts planned to put the discovery requests on the 3:00'P.M.

bus for arrival in Washington at 6:00.P.M. I reluctantly agreed to pick up the two sets by messenger after hours, but told you it would no longer be possible to deliver the NRC set to Bethesda until Friday morning. During our conversation you indicated that I would probably appreciate confirmation that the discovery re-quests had in fact made the 3:00 P.M. bus and I replied affirm- ,

atively. I received no further call from you or the Aamodts on  !

the subject.

4. Our messengers made fruitless trips both to the Grey-hound terminal and freight office Thursday evening and early Friday morning and finally succeeded in picking up the discovery requests about 11:00 A.M. We received our set of. discovery requests in the office around 11:30 A.M. and delivered the NRC Staff's set to NRC l

counsel about noon.

My complaint is not just over the annoyance to us by reason of the failure both to get the discovery requests on the 3:00 P.M. bus and to confirm that this had been accom;:ished. As

, we explained at the October 16 prehearing conference in the course l of negotiating follow-on discovery schedules, it was important to I

us to receive the discovery requests on Thursday rather than on Friday. The practical consequence of a day's delay would be the further loss of an entire week-end for responding to those dis-covery requests requiring assistance by others at the TMI site, since advance arrangements for week-end assistance would have to be made.

Notwithstanding the late. ass of the follow-on discovery requests, we presently plan to resp 7nd by October 28 to those re-quests which are not otherwise obje :tio able. We reserve, however, the right to seek an exter.aion of time.

Sincerely George F. Trowbridge cc: Service List
